Factors Influencing Luggage Capacity
The amount of luggage you can bring depends on several critical factors. Aircraft size is the primary determinant, with capacity ranging from 30 cubic feet on light jets to over 200 cubic feet on ultra-long-range jets. Understanding Weight and Space Considerations
Passenger count directly influences individual luggage allowances. A full jet will naturally have less space per traveler compared to a partially occupied flight. Professional pilots must carefully balance the aircraft's weight distribution, considering not just the total weight but also its precise positioning within the aircraft.
Typical Luggage Allowances by Jet Size
Different private jet categories offer varying luggage capacities. Light jets typically accommodate 1-2 soft-sided bags per passenger, with a total weight around 500-900 pounds. Medium jets expand this to 2-3 bags and up to 1,500 pounds, while large jets can handle even more substantial luggage requirements.

Practical Tips for Packing
Experienced private jet travelers recommend a few key strategies. Soft, flexible luggage works best in unique jet storage configurations. Pack efficiently, using versatile clothing and minimizing unnecessary items. Communication is key – always discuss specific requirements with your charter company in advance.
